Alec Baldwin's latest venture is in the reality sphere. We'll show you where to watch The Baldwins, whether you have cable or are seeking a live streaming alternative.

TLC's The Baldwins takes viewers behind the scenes into Alec and Hilaria Baldwin's busy life with their seven children and six animals. The pair, who have been married for over a decade, have made headlines over the past few years. The series delves into their day-to-day lives and also takes into account the aftermath of the 2021 fatality on the set of the movie Rust. The premiere kicks off with an East Hampton trip for their oldest son's birthday and tackles some of the pitfalls of child-rearing in the public eye.

What channel is The Baldwins on?

The Baldwins will air on TLC in the United States. The series begins on Sunday, February 23, at 10 p.m. ET. New episodes will drop each week.
